The Inflammation-Mental Health Connection
For decades, mental health has been treated as if it exists in a vacuum, completely separate from the rest of the body. The prevailing theory centered on neurotransmitter imbalances—not enough serotonin causing depression, for example. While neurotransmitters play a role, a growing body of evidence points to a more fundamental culprit: chronic inflammation.
Neuroinflammation, or inflammation in the brain, is now recognized as a key factor in a wide range of psychiatric conditions, including depression, anxiety, bipolar disorder, and even psychosis. When your body is under constant attack from an infection, toxin, or other stressor, your immune system goes into overdrive. It releases inflammatory molecules called cytokines, which are meant to be a short-term defense mechanism.
However, when this response becomes chronic, these cytokines can cross the blood-brain barrier. Once in the brain, they disrupt normal function in several ways:
- They decrease serotonin production: Inflammatory processes can divert tryptophan, the building block of serotonin, down a different pathway, effectively robbing your brain of this crucial “feel-good” neurotransmitter.
- They impair brain cell communication: Inflammation can damage neurons and interfere with the signaling between brain regions responsible for mood regulation and cognitive function.
- They activate the brain’s immune cells: Microglia, the brain’s resident immune cells, can become over-activated by chronic inflammation, releasing more inflammatory substances and creating a vicious cycle of damage.
This constant state of high alert is physically and mentally exhausting. It can manifest as debilitating fatigue, persistent low mood, heightened anxiety, and an inability to think clearly—symptoms all too often dismissed as “just” depression or anxiety. Understanding this link is the first step toward recognizing that your mental health struggles might have a physical root.
Unmasking the Hidden Culprits: Lyme, Mold, and Infections
If inflammation is the fire, what is the spark? For many people, the answer lies in persistent, low-grade stressors that keep the immune system chronically activated. Environmental medicine excels at identifying these triggers, which often include complex conditions like Lyme disease, mold toxicity, and other stealth infections.
Lyme Disease and Mood Disorders
Lyme disease, a tick-borne illness caused by the bacteria Borrelia burgdorferi, is known as “The Great Imitator” for a reason. While its early signs can include a bullseye rash and flu-like symptoms, its long-term effects can be complex and confusing, frequently mimicking psychiatric disorders. When Lyme disease becomes chronic, the bacteria can cross the blood-brain barrier and directly infect the central nervous system.
This neurological involvement can lead to a host of psychiatric symptoms. Many patients with chronic Lyme report experiencing:
- Severe Anxiety and Panic Attacks: The infection can dysregulate the autonomic nervous system, leaving individuals in a constant state of “fight or flight.”
- Depression and Apathy: Lyme-induced inflammation can disrupt mood-regulating circuits in the brain, leading to profound depression that is often resistant to standard antidepressants.
- “Lyme Rage”: Some individuals experience uncharacteristic irritability, mood swings, and explosive anger due to the infection’s effect on the frontal lobe.
- Cognitive Impairment (“Brain Fog”): Difficulty with memory, word-finding, and concentration are hallmark symptoms of neuro-Lyme.

The Neurotoxic Effects of Mold Exposure
Another significant environmental factor is exposure to mold and its toxic byproducts, known as mycotoxins. Certain types of mold, often found in water-damaged buildings, release these microscopic poisons into the air. When inhaled or ingested, mycotoxins can wreak havoc on the body, with the brain being particularly vulnerable.
Mycotoxins are lipophilic, meaning they are attracted to fatty tissues—and the brain is about 60% fat. They can trigger a massive inflammatory response, leading to a condition known as Chronic Inflammatory Response Syndrome (CIRS). The link between mold exposure and anxiety, depression, and cognitive deficits is well-documented.
Symptoms of mold toxicity that overlap with psychiatric conditions include:
- Intense Anxiety and OCD-like Symptoms: Mycotoxins can overstimulate the limbic system, the brain’s emotional center, causing irrational fears, obsessive thoughts, and a feeling of impending doom.
- Depersonalization and Derealization: Many people with mold toxicity report feeling disconnected from themselves or their surroundings, as if they are living in a dream.
- Brain Fog and Memory Loss: Mold exposure can significantly impair executive function, making it difficult to focus, organize thoughts, or remember information.
- Fatigue and Mood Swings: The systemic inflammation caused by mycotoxins is profoundly draining, leading to exhaustion and emotional volatility.

Other Stealth Infections and Mental Health
Lyme and mold are not the only culprits. A variety of other “stealth” infections can persist in the body for years, contributing to chronic inflammation and psychiatric symptoms. These pathogens are skilled at hiding from the immune system, creating a low-grade, simmering infection that slowly erodes both physical and mental health.
Common co-infections and opportunistic pathogens include:
- Bartonella: Often transmitted alongside Lyme, this bacterium is notorious for causing neurological and psychiatric symptoms, including anxiety, agitation, and even psychosis. It can also cause strange skin manifestations, like stretch-mark-like rashes.
- Babesia: A parasite that infects red blood cells, Babesia can cause symptoms like drenching sweats, “air hunger,” and significant anxiety.
- Epstein-Barr Virus (EBV), HHV-6, and other viruses: While many people are exposed to these viruses, they can become reactivated during periods of stress or when the immune system is compromised, leading to chronic fatigue, brain fog, and depression.
- Gut Infections: Pathogens in the gut, such as parasites, yeast (Candida), or bacterial overgrowth (SIBO), can contribute to systemic inflammation through a “leaky gut,” allowing inflammatory molecules to enter the bloodstream and travel to the brain.
